- Integrations
- /
- Discord
- /
- with Typeform
Discord + Typeform: collect community feedback at scale.
Post Typeform forms in Discord channels, capture responses, and route them to the right downstream system (CRM, task tracker, support tool). Built for community surveys and feedback intake.
Workflows fire when something happens in Discord.
- Member JoinedWebhook
- New MessageWebhook
- Reaction AddedWebhook
Workflows do something in Typeform, instantly.
- List FormsAPI
- List ResponsesAPI
Pick the way that fits your stack.
Pair pages are mirrored. Each direction gets its own dedicated page.
When something happens in Discord, do it in Typeform.
3 Discord triggers wired to 2 Typeform actions. Most-used pairing: Member Joined → List Forms.
Or fire it the other way around.
2 Typeform triggers wired to 8 Discord actions downstream.
See Typeform → Discord →Common Discord → Typeform workflows.
Pick a pairing to set it up in two minutes. Each one is a fully editable recipe.
Fires when a new member joins a Discord server. Used for welcome bots, auto-role assignment, or onboarding sequences.
Fires when a new member joins a Discord server. Used for welcome bots, auto-role assignment, or onboarding sequences.
Fires when a new message is sent in a Discord channel. The standard inbound hook for bots, moderation, and message-driven workflows. Requires the message-content intent for non-mention messages.
Fires when a new message is sent in a Discord channel. The standard inbound hook for bots, moderation, and message-driven workflows. Requires the message-content intent for non-mention messages.
Fires when a reaction is added to a Discord message. Powers reaction-roles, voting, or "thumbs up to claim" automations.
Fires when a reaction is added to a Discord message. Powers reaction-roles, voting, or "thumbs up to claim" automations.
Connect Discord and Typeform in five steps.
No code, no glue, no half-day setup. Each step is one click.
- 1ConnectAuthorize Discord and Typeform
Open Tiny Command, authorize Discord and Typeform once each. Both connections are available to every workflow on your account.
- 2TriggerPick a Discord trigger
Drop the Discord → Member Joined trigger onto the canvas. Tiny Command auto-registers the webhook.
POST /v1/webhooks/discord.trigger-member-joined - 3TransformAdd a filter or AI step
Optionally add a Filter node ("subject contains URGENT") or an AI step ("classify intent") between trigger and action.
- 4ActionAdd the Typeform action
Drop the Typeform → List Forms action below it. Map fields from the Discord payload into the Typeform inputs.
typeform.list-forms - 5PublishPublish and forget
Hit Publish. Tiny Command runs it in production from second one. Watch the run-log fill up.
Questions about Discord + Typeform.
How do I share a Typeform in Discord?
Can I post Typeform responses back to Discord?
How do I pre-fill Typeform with Discord username?
Can I gate Typeform access to specific Discord roles?
How do I avoid duplicate Typeform responses from the same Discord user?
Can I auto-reward Discord members after Typeform completion?
Other apps that pair well with Discord.
Wire Discord to Typeform in 2 minutes.
Free tier available. No credit card. No onboarding call.